Turkish steel mills have continued their deep-sea scrap imports with recovering prices on Thursday November 4, market participants told Fastmarkets.A steel mill in the Marmara region booked a US cargo comprising 20,000 tonnes of HMS 1&2 (80:20) at $500 per tonne, 7,000 tonnes of shredded and 3,000 tonnes of bonus at $520 per tonne cfr. Turkish billet prices feel in the week ended November 4 in line with lower imported scrap costs and poor demand, market participants told Fastmarkets.Suppliers in the Commonwealth of Independent States (CIS) have lowered their offers to $700-705 per tonne cfr, compared with $725-730 per tonne last week.However, the buyers bid only $660-670 per tonne for CIS-origin billet.
